diff --git a/images/style-mission.css b/images/style-mission.css
index ee1f1635f07a018dc5de440b2380374abcc950c3..5831e88853c9a6d8cd922d936800b7b87686907d 100644
--- a/images/style-mission.css
+++ b/images/style-mission.css
@@ -77,10 +77,43 @@ border: 1px solid #777777;
color: #DDDDDF;
}
+ QMainWindow::separator {
+ background: #090909;
+ width: 2px; /* when vertical */
+ height: 2px; /* when horizontal */
+ }
+
+ QMainWindow::separator:hover {
+ background: white;
+ }
+
QDockWidget {
- font: bold;
- border: 1px solid #32345E;
-}
+ border: 1px solid #32345E;
+ /* titlebar-close-icon: url(close.png);
+ titlebar-normal-icon: url(undock.png);*/
+ }
+
+ QDockWidget::title {
+ text-align: left; /* align the text to the left */
+ background: lightgray;
+ padding-left: 5px;
+ }
+
+ QDockWidget::close-button, QDockWidget::float-button {
+ border: 1px solid transparent;
+ background: darkgray;
+ padding: 0px;
+ }
+
+ QDockWidget::close-button:hover, QDockWidget::float-button:hover {
+ background: gray;
+ }
+
+ QDockWidget::close-button:pressed, QDockWidget::float-button:pressed {
+ padding: 1px -1px -1px 1px;
+ }
+
+
QDockWidget::close-button, QDockWidget::float-button {
background-color: #181820;
diff --git a/src/ui/DebugConsole.ui b/src/ui/DebugConsole.ui
index 191cb1092830b3f44e50100b5544856d05d95853..833c490be5f17a458e060930ff751c3bfcc06ab2 100644
--- a/src/ui/DebugConsole.ui
+++ b/src/ui/DebugConsole.ui
@@ -6,7 +6,7 @@
0
0
- 435
+ 402
185
@@ -77,14 +77,24 @@
Enable auto hold to lower the CPU consumption
- Auto hold
+ Hold
-
-
+
+
+
+ 300
+ 50
+
+
+
+ 60
+
+
-
@@ -98,13 +108,22 @@
-
+
+
+ 80
+ 0
+
+
Type the bytes to send here, use 0xAA format for HEX (Check HEX checkbox above)
-
-
+
+
+ 5
+
-
diff --git a/src/ui/MainWindow.cc b/src/ui/MainWindow.cc
index 9b82d7f0332dbd9688df8671e2fd8dfe240d11dd..9b567a1b8408e0c45070d90239e012007364cd4b 100644
--- a/src/ui/MainWindow.cc
+++ b/src/ui/MainWindow.cc
@@ -83,7 +83,7 @@ MainWindow::MainWindow(QWidget *parent) :
configureWindowName();
// Add status bar
- setStatusBar(createStatusBar());
+ //setStatusBar(createStatusBar());
// Set the application style (not the same as a style sheet)
// Set the style to Plastique
@@ -131,7 +131,7 @@ void MainWindow::buildWidgets()
// Center widgets
linechartWidget = new Linecharts(this);
- hudWidget = new HUD(640, 480, this);
+ hudWidget = new HUD(320, 240, this);
mapWidget = new MapWidget(this);
protocolWidget = new XMLCommProtocolWidget(this);
dataplotWidget = new QGCDataPlot2D(this);
@@ -340,12 +340,12 @@ void MainWindow::reloadStylesheet()
void MainWindow::showStatusMessage(const QString& status, int timeout)
{
- statusBar->showMessage(status, timeout);
+ //statusBar->showMessage(status, timeout);
}
void MainWindow::showStatusMessage(const QString& status)
{
- statusBar->showMessage(status, 5);
+ //statusBar->showMessage(status, 5);
}
/**
diff --git a/src/ui/ParameterInterface.ui b/src/ui/ParameterInterface.ui
index daaa2e6bc84ce879756c1fe64b89ca2e1d1ca818..9faf772ee492c5fb7b9688a2a4e7fb215fe81a15 100644
--- a/src/ui/ParameterInterface.ui
+++ b/src/ui/ParameterInterface.ui
@@ -6,8 +6,8 @@
0
0
- 350
- 545
+ 335
+ 300
diff --git a/src/ui/QGCSensorSettingsWidget.ui b/src/ui/QGCSensorSettingsWidget.ui
index 40be710d9afa9c9472a8f347ce6507a3e4c87f8f..df1f2e78a1452e128a0175eaaa9686c0b0095906 100644
--- a/src/ui/QGCSensorSettingsWidget.ui
+++ b/src/ui/QGCSensorSettingsWidget.ui
@@ -6,7 +6,7 @@
0
0
- 319
+ 231
221
@@ -22,7 +22,7 @@
Calibration Wizards
-
+
6
@@ -44,28 +44,28 @@
-
- RC Calibration
+ RC Cal.
-
- Mag. Calibration
+ Mag. Cal.
-
- Gyro Calibration
+ Gyro Cal.
-
- Pressure Calibration
+ Pressure Cal.
@@ -99,7 +99,7 @@
-
- RAW Sensor Data
+ RAW Sensors
@@ -113,14 +113,14 @@
-
- Position setpoint
+ Position CTRL
-
- Raw Controller
+ Attitude CTRL
diff --git a/src/ui/UASControl.ui b/src/ui/UASControl.ui
index 458df4cbfc07fc17826a11a4eb4849cd32c7e6ec..38cc2fcb9546ead361f889e9b248d99e184ffca8 100644
--- a/src/ui/UASControl.ui
+++ b/src/ui/UASControl.ui
@@ -6,44 +6,53 @@
0
0
- 287
- 354
+ 210
+ 130
- 280
- 170
+ 210
+ 130
Form
-
-
- 6
-
-
- 12
+
+
+ 0
-
- 6
-
-
+
6
-
+
+
+ 50
+ 20
+
+
UNCONNECTED
Qt::AlignCenter
+
+ 0
+
-
+
+
+ 0
+ 12
+
+
Activate Engine
@@ -80,6 +89,12 @@
-
+
+
+ 80
+ 12
+
+
Liftoff
@@ -91,6 +106,12 @@
-
+
+
+ 80
+ 12
+
+
Land
@@ -102,6 +123,12 @@
-
+
+
+ 80
+ 12
+
+
Halt
@@ -125,10 +152,23 @@
-
-
+
+
+
+ 0
+ 12
+
+
+
-
+
+
+ 40
+ 12
+
+
Set Mode
@@ -140,6 +180,12 @@
-
+
+
+ 0
+ 12
+
+
No actions executed so far
diff --git a/src/ui/UASInfo.ui b/src/ui/UASInfo.ui
index a86c9a2623c27ad2c2a54915c61e67acdba7933f..79c468415217217845239ad31a8e88f7e059d688 100644
--- a/src/ui/UASInfo.ui
+++ b/src/ui/UASInfo.ui
@@ -6,8 +6,8 @@
0
0
- 455
- 220
+ 223
+ 138
@@ -16,9 +16,12 @@
-
+
- 6
+ 3
+
+
+ 5
-
diff --git a/src/ui/UASView.ui b/src/ui/UASView.ui
index 203c312927fca72e2856253b9d0750b0a12bb232..ceadfa1b901bd2e244fdaa86e2f9f12a42da4dde 100644
--- a/src/ui/UASView.ui
+++ b/src/ui/UASView.ui
@@ -6,8 +6,8 @@
0
0
- 370
- 120
+ 335
+ 121
@@ -18,7 +18,7 @@
- 370
+ 335
0
diff --git a/src/ui/linechart/LinechartWidget.cc b/src/ui/linechart/LinechartWidget.cc
index b7615b78f4c9f06662dd7cb6fd4a149dc2c0432a..4b5cbd1edc91c530fe25f3898eeb1869e836a597 100644
--- a/src/ui/linechart/LinechartWidget.cc
+++ b/src/ui/linechart/LinechartWidget.cc
@@ -70,7 +70,7 @@ updateTimer(new QTimer())
{
// Add elements defined in Qt Designer
ui.setupUi(this);
- this->setMinimumSize(600, 300);
+ this->setMinimumSize(400, 250);
// Add and customize curve list elements (left side)
curvesWidget = new QWidget(ui.curveListWidget);